Trio Obscura present a dynamic and colourful, virtuosic, evocative and thought-provoking programme. Composers August Klughardt and Charles Martin Loeffler draw on the romantic and impressionist sound worlds from which they emerged, while Alyssa Morris (a rising star on the US music scene) tackles some of life’s Big Questions in a powerful, whimsical, profound and goofy masterpiece. NZ composer Janet Jennings has provided a brand-new work for the group.
The trio comprises Bede Hanley – oboe; Robert Ashworth – viola; and Sarah Watkins – piano. Bede and Robert are principals with the Auckland Philharmonia and Sarah Watkins is well-known to Sunday concert audiences as an innovative collaborative pianist. Sarah has most recently performed for Sunday Concerts as part of the Levansa Trio in 2025.
